Students and Faculty
  • Total Students Enrolled: 802
  • Total Full Time "Equivalent" Teachers: 37.7
  • Average Student-To-Teacher Ratio: 21.3
Students Gender Breakdown
  • Males: 400 (49.9%)
  • Females: 402 (50.1%)
Free Lunch Student Eligibility Breakdown
  • Eligible for Reduced Lunch: 40 (5.0%)
  • Eligible for Free Lunch: 87 (10.8%)
  • Eligible for Either Reduced or Free Lunch: 127 (15.8%)
